Shifts in Enrollment and Journalism Economics

This chapter examines the migration of university students from elite Northeastern schools to more affordable institutions in the South, influenced by demographic trends and economic factors. It also discusses the rising prevalence of paywalls in journalism, particularly Reuters' decision to adopt a lower-cost model, and evaluates its potential impact on subscriber behavior.
